A paid app that has just been released can hardly compete with free big players in the market. You can add a subscription fee eventually, though, when your user base is large enough and hooked on your messenger. Users might access premium features, disable advertising, or otherwise improve their app experience or business opportunities for a fee. Note that when it comes to mobile app development by startups, the most favorable alternative to native app development is hybrid app development. This is a basic set of essential chat app functions that will go both for public and business use.
- We often hear from folks who are eager to start implementing our in-app user-to-user communication platform, but aren’t quite sure where to start.
- NewsletterGet forward-thinking digital insights shaping the tech industry in your Inbox.
- Chat’s asynchronous nature eliminates the urgency and pressure of a phone call, but it still feels faster, more immediate, and less formal than email.
- However, if you are backing up your chats, all your archived chats are no longer encrypted.
- It also happens to use a different database—EnMicroMsg DB and SQLCipher.
- There should be keyboard shortcuts on the desktop, gestures on mobile, and other ways to quickly move from channel to channel within the team messaging app.
This is what makes the whole experience of messaging personal and friendly. That’s why the ability to choose a profile picture, nickname or wallpaper, share status, and see the status of a message — are all must-have features for any messaging app. Before you learn how to create a messaging app like WhatsApp, you’ve probably tested the wares of your future competitors. If you have, you might have noticed that though the most popular messengers differ in certain ways, some features are found in all of them. Moreover, when built-in chats are used for chit-chat, sending fun stickers and emoji, and audio and video file sharing, more users tend to ‘stick’ to the app. WhatsApp used to cost 99 cents annually (after a one-year free trial) but they gave up this monetization model.
Channels
Desktop client can function independently afterwards.NoNoNoTencent QQNoNoNoNoThreemaNoA valid phone number or email address is not required for registration & login. It can be a difficult task to hire software developer in the short term. Sign up https://globalcloudteam.com/ for your free trial to try building with the Stream Chat API today. Instead, you’ll have to wait for Beeper to work through their waiting list and onboard you. It’s also worth bearing in mind that Beeper is a paid option, with a $10 monthly fee.
Daily Expands Partner Program and Integrations as Live Video … – Business Wire
Daily Expands Partner Program and Integrations as Live Video ….
Posted: Thu, 18 May 2023 13:00:00 GMT [source]
You should plan to include secure and scalable data storage, encryption, speed, and an appealing user interface. A trusted development partner will be helpful for any creator of a brand-new messenger. We can work together with you on your project and come up with an optimal solution.
Why Use a Messaging App?
It works with your existing email, so you don’t need to transition your work or team to another chat or project management platform. Pumble is a secure and cost-effective solution for organizations and teams that want to streamline their communication and bring their collaboration to another level. The purpose of internal communication is also to make people accountable for their tasks and job responsibilities. As team members have to update managers about the progress, thus quite effectively, they develop a sense of responsibility towards their work and share updates with office chat tools. Zulip cloud and Zulip On-Premise are two different pricing models that it offers.
One popular open-source option is the Extensible Messaging and Presence Protocol , which powers WhatsApp and has a rich community of developers sharing support and sample projects. Others prefer the newer Message Queue Telemetry Transport protocol over XMPP, in part because it doesn’t require messages to be formatted as XML documents. WebRTC is a promising newer protocol that supports voice, video, and generic data transmission between peers. Though WebRTC can be fairly complicated to learn, it’s becoming popular as a component in services designed to support high-quality multimedia streaming and video calls, such as dolby.io.
Blockchain Development
The self-hosting solution permits users 100% customization just for a one-time license cost. On the other hand, the cloud-based pricing model comes with 3 monthly plans – Easy , Essentials (starting at $399), and Premium (starting at $999). Above this, users can flexibly deploy their apps on their own premises or on MirrorFly’s dedicated cloud servers, for maximum security, performance, and server maintenance.
Thanks to Slack, the concept of team chat has revolutionized the way knowledge workers collaborate. More spontaneous and more flexible than email, Slack lets colleagues touch base on projects, share jokes and memes, and everything in between. Slack’s inherent fun factor helped propel the app to ubiquity in the 2010s, and the app played a critical role in supporting the 2020’s massive shift to remote work. You’ll need to provide your name, email address, phone number, your preferred chat network, and country. However, due to the large number of people interested in signing up for the service, you won’t get immediate access.
The 6 Best All-In-One Messaging Platforms to Simplify Your Messaging
But, when it is about user-to-user, the data will not be stored on the server, and the authentical will be performed by the central server. This is further followed by each message encryption and later delivered to the recipient via wireless mesh network. The regular manner of joining the group is simple but when the user wants to join the group via social media account, email or phone number it slightly differs. This is so as with these the user allows the app to have track of all the contact details that can be automatically reterved to its platform with direct interaction with the client-server API. Rocket.chat is considered by most of the developers as its an open source with self hosting option. GetStream.io is with a beefy messaging SDK that is available with numeros custom features and vast UI options that can be utilized to modify the chats.
Our company has extensive experience in mobile chat app development. More often than not, a messenger is a part of a bigger app rather than a stand-alone solution. Our clients want to integrate social functions because they make apps more attractive and valuable for end-users. Depending on each product’s specifics, the list of features to implement even during a basic instant messaging app development may vary. Still, it is most likely to include the following must-have modules. A tech stack plays a very important role when you are planning to build a whitelabel video chat app.
Full of features
Rambox’s free version has several other features too, including do not disturb mode, master password lock, keyboard shortcuts, and the ability to configure and sync apps across multiple devices. Messaging apps have multi messenger platform development a constant connection with their users and constantly process their data. During new functionality deployment and app updates, make sure not to lose existing data by servers and architecture configuration.
They can now turn this audience into buying customers who purchase from other creators. The next stop for them is to make Snap experiences shareable within other mobile applications seamlessly so that users can interact with the content. Today, we can bank, chat, shop, track orders, consume news, work, and do other exciting things — all through messengers.
Apphitect
Eliminate geographic distance and bring your employees together with a chat application that supports group discussions and online meetings. Benefit from the latest technologies in building a modern, intuitive text-, audio- and video-powered tools that makes online communication more interactive and efficient. Hire experienced chat app developers to enhance communication with your employees and customers. The fastest growing startups to the largest enterprises trust Sendbird with their data. Our chat API, voice API, video API, and platform adhere to leading security and compliance standards to ensure that all your communication and data are encrypted both in rest and motion.